Hey there! So, you’ve probably heard all the buzz about AI lately, right? It seems like everyone is diving into the world of artificial intelligence, but for good reason. With so many tools and technologies available, creating an agent AI isn’t just for tech giants anymore; it’s something we can all explore. Imagine having a little digital helper that can streamline your tasks, answer questions, or even entertain you—how cool is that?
Now, whether you’re a business owner looking to boost productivity or just someone curious about tech, learning how to create an agent AI could be a game-changer. The best part? You don’t have to be a coding whiz to get started. There are plenty of user-friendly tools and platforms that make building your own AI agent easier than ever. Plus, as AI technology continues to evolve, getting ahead of the curve now can set you up for success down the line.
In today’s fast-paced world, having your own agent AI can help save time and enhance your personal or business productivity. Think about all those repetitive tasks that eat away at your day. Wouldn’t it be nice to offload some of those to a technology that’s learning and adapting right alongside you? The timing couldn’t be better to jump into this exciting field and explore what you can create! Let’s dig into how you can build your very own agent AI and watch your productivity soar.
Understanding the Basics of AI Agents
Before diving into the nitty-gritty of creating an agent AI, it’s essential to grasp what an AI agent actually is. At its core, an AI agent is a software program designed to perform tasks autonomously. Whether it’s answering customer queries or navigating a complex data set, understanding the purpose and function of your AI agent will lay the groundwork for successful development. Setting clear goals for your AI agent will significantly enhance its effectiveness.
Choosing the Right Technology Stack
Selecting the right tools and technologies is pivotal for building your agent AI. You’ll want to familiarize yourself with programming languages like Python, which is popular for machine learning, and frameworks such as TensorFlow or PyTorch, which provide robust libraries for AI development. The choice of technology can affect everything from the performance to the scalability of your agent. For instance, if you plan on integrating natural language processing, exploring libraries like SpaCy or NLTK can be beneficial.
Data Collection and Preparation
Data is the fuel for your AI agent. You’ll need a variety of quality data to train your model effectively. This could be anything from historical customer interactions to product descriptions. Proper data wrangling—cleaning and organizing your data—can make or break your AI agent’s success. Imagine you’re creating a virtual sales assistant; if your training data is messy or incomplete, the agent’s responses may be inaccurate or irrelevant.
Designing the Workflow
Once you have a data set ready, the next step is to design the workflow for your agent. This involves mapping out how the agent will process input and provide output. Think about the user experience: What questions do users typically ask? How does your agent respond? Creating a flowchart or simple diagram can help visualize the interaction and make adjustments easier. A well-thought-out workflow can ensure that your agent provides accurate and timely responses.
Implementing Machine Learning Algorithms
It’s time to get into the more technical aspects: implementing machine learning algorithms. Depending on your agent’s purpose, you might choose decision trees for simple tasks or neural networks for more complex ones. For instance, a customer service AI might benefit from a combination of supervised learning for better accuracy and reinforcement learning to improve its responses over time. Don’t shy away from experimenting; sometimes, trial and error leads to the best outcomes.
Testing and Iterating
Once your agent AI is up and running, the real fun begins. Testing is critical to ensure your AI agent performs well in real-world scenarios. Gather feedback from users and continuously refine your agent based on this input. Use A/B testing to see what features resonate with users, and be open to making iterative adjustments. This ongoing process can lead to improvements that significantly boost user satisfaction.
Deployment and Monitoring
After thorough testing, it’s time to launch your agent AI. Choose a reliable platform, whether it’s a website, app, or social media, and ensure you have the necessary infrastructure in place for seamless operation. Post-deployment, continuous monitoring is key. Tools can be used to track performance metrics, allowing you to identify any issues quickly and keep your agent updated and relevant.
Emphasizing Human-AI Collaboration
Lastly, remember that your AI agent is a tool designed to augment human capabilities, not replace them. Encourage feedback loops between your users and the AI, ensuring the agent learns from human interactions. By promoting collaboration between humans and AI, you can create a more effective and adaptable agent. This approach not only enhances functionality but also fosters a positive user experience.
In summary, creating an agent AI is a multifaceted endeavor that requires careful planning, implementation, and ongoing refinement. With the right approach, you’ll be well on your way to developing a successful agent that enhances productivity and user satisfaction.
Practical Advice for Creating an Agent AI
Creating an effective Agent AI can significantly enhance your productivity and efficiency. Here are some straightforward steps to guide you through the process:
Define Your Purpose
Start by identifying the specific tasks or problems your Agent AI will address. Whether it’s customer service, data analysis, or personal assistance, having a clear purpose will help shape its development.Choose the Right Tools
Select appropriate platforms and programming languages for building your AI. Popular options include Python for development, along with frameworks like TensorFlow, PyTorch, or OpenAI’s API, depending on your needs.Gather Quality Data
Your AI’s effectiveness depends on the data it uses. Collect relevant, high-quality datasets that align with its purpose. Ensure the data is clean and representative to train your AI accurately.Focus on User Experience
Design your Agent AI with the end-user in mind. Create an intuitive interface and consider how users will interact with it. User feedback can be invaluable during this phase, so be open to iterations.Implement Continuous Learning
Build mechanisms for your AI to learn from interactions. Incorporate feedback loops where the AI can adjust its responses based on user engagement, continuously improving over time.Test Thoroughly
Conduct extensive testing under various scenarios. This will help identify weaknesses or unexpected behaviors in your AI. Rigorous testing ensures reliability before launching it to a wider audience.- Plan for Maintenance
After deployment, your work isn’t done. Set up a schedule for regular updates and maintenance. Monitor performance and user satisfaction, and be prepared to make adjustments as new challenges arise.
By following these steps, you can create an Agent AI that not only meets your initial objectives but also adapts and grows over time.
Unlocking Potential: How to Create an Agent AI
Creating an AI agent is not just a technical project; it’s an intricate blend of creativity, analytics, and understanding human behavior. Recent studies estimate that the AI market will reach $390 billion by 2025, highlighting the growing importance and demand for applications that automate tasks and improve efficiency. Whether it’s for enhancing customer service, generating content, or driving decision-making, having an agent AI in your toolkit can significantly elevate your operations.
One of the most critical aspects of developing an agent AI is the selection of the right algorithms and models. According to a report by McKinsey, companies that effectively utilize AI can expect a 20-30% increase in productivity. To achieve this, many organizations leverage natural language processing (NLP) and machine learning models. For example, using tools like TensorFlow, you can build models that learn from data over time, becoming more efficient in understanding user requests and making predictions based on user behavior. Start by defining specific use cases for your agent—this will guide the selection of technologies that best align with your goals.
Expert opinions emphasize the importance of human-centered design when creating agent AI. Dr. Fei-Fei Li, a leader in AI research, underscores that understanding user needs is paramount for effective AI deployment. When designing the interaction flow for your AI, consider how users typically communicate and make inquiries. In user testing, 70% of participants reported they preferred a conversational AI that mimicked human interaction rather than a static, form-based approach. This statistic illustrates the significance of building a user-friendly interface that resonates with your audience, providing an engaging and satisfying experience.
Another pivotal element in creating an agent AI is ensuring robust data security and privacy measures. According to a survey by IBM, 77% of consumers express concern about how companies handle their data. Implementing secure data practices not only builds trust but also complies with regulations such as GDPR. Ensure that your agent AI is designed with data anonymization techniques and encrypted channels for communication. This approach not only protects user information but also fosters customer loyalty and encourages broader adoption of your AI solutions.
Frequently asked questions often relate to the balance between automation and human touch. Many worry that implementing an AI agent will reduce jobs and personal interaction. However, research shows that AI can actually complement human roles rather than replace them. A survey by Forrester found that 67% of customer service managers believe AI enhances human productivity rather than diminishes it. By using AI for mundane tasks, employees can concentrate on complex issues and customer relationships, ultimately leading to a more dynamic work environment. This insight might help alleviate concerns among team members about the impact of AI on their roles.
As you embark on the journey of creating an agent AI, consider the lesser-known fact that continuous learning is vital. Many AI systems operate on a one-time training basis, but the most successful agents are those that are continuously updated with new data and learning models. This practice allows your AI to evolve and adapt to changing user needs and preferences. Regular performance evaluations and updates can result in better accuracy and user satisfaction, ensuring that your agent remains relevant and effective.
Creating an Agent AI can seem daunting, but with the right guidance, you can navigate this exciting journey with confidence. Throughout this article, we delved into essential strategies—from understanding the core components of AI to practical tips for implementation. The process is all about blending technology and creativity to develop a solution that meets your specific needs.
As you embark on building your own Agent AI, remember the importance of continuous learning and adaptation. The landscape of artificial intelligence is ever-evolving, and staying informed will help you refine your approach and enhance your results. Don’t overlook the value of feedback, too; it can provide invaluable insights and help you improve your AI’s performance over time.
We’ve covered various aspects, but the most critical takeaway is that creating an Agent AI is within your reach. Whether you’re looking to improve customer engagement, automate tasks, or analyze data, the tools are available to help you succeed.
So, what’s holding you back? Dive in, explore, and let your creativity lead the way. We would love to hear your thoughts or experiences in the comments! If you found this guide helpful, don’t hesitate to share it with others who might benefit. Together, let’s unlock the full potential of your Agent AI!